Removal of a CVC is often performed by doctors or nurses with little or no teaching; however, there are a number of complications that can occur on or after CVC removal. These complications are listed in Table 1. When a complication occurs there is an over-all mortality rate of 57% (Kim et al, 1998). WebRemove CVC Instruct the patient to valsalva; Gently withdraw catheter while applying firm direct pressure using sterile gauze with antibiotic ointment (occlusive dressing) to insertion site. Tell the patient to breathe normally after the CVC is removed. If you encounter resistance, stop the removal and escalate following the chain of command Webcatheter is removed. 8.
